    What is Vacation Financing?

    Alright, let's dive a bit deeper into what vacation financing actually means. In simple terms, vacation financing is like a personal loan specifically earmarked for travel-related expenses. Think of it as borrowing money to fund your dream trip, and then paying it back in installments over a set period. Now, why would someone opt for this instead of, say, just using a credit card or dipping into their savings? Well, there are a few compelling reasons. First off, vacation financing often comes with more favorable interest rates than credit cards, especially if you have good credit. This means you'll end up paying less in the long run compared to swiping that plastic. Secondly, it allows you to budget more effectively. Instead of racking up a huge credit card bill that you struggle to pay off, you have a fixed monthly payment that you can plan for. This can be a lifesaver, especially when you're already dealing with the excitement (and potential stress) of planning a trip. There are different types of vacation financing available. You could go for a personal loan from a bank or credit union, which is typically unsecured, meaning you don't have to put up any collateral. Alternatively, some travel agencies or online lenders offer specialized vacation loans. These might come with perks like travel insurance or rewards points, but it's crucial to read the fine print and compare offers carefully. The application process for vacation financing is usually pretty straightforward. You'll need to provide some basic information about yourself, your income, and your credit history. The lender will then assess your creditworthiness and determine the interest rate and loan terms. Once approved, you'll receive the funds and can start booking your dream vacation! However, remember that vacation financing is still a form of debt, so it's important to borrow responsibly and only take out what you can comfortably afford to repay. Don't let the lure of a tropical getaway cloud your judgment! Calculate your budget, consider your repayment ability, and make sure you understand all the terms and conditions before signing on the dotted line.

    Tips for Responsible Vacation Financing

    Alright, let's talk about being smart with vacation financing. It's not just about getting the money; it's about managing it wisely. Here are some crucial tips to ensure you're using vacation financing responsibly and avoiding potential pitfalls. First and foremost, create a realistic budget. Before you even think about applying for financing, figure out exactly how much your vacation will cost. Include everything from flights and accommodation to food, activities, and souvenirs. Be realistic about your spending habits and don't underestimate the potential for unexpected expenses. Once you have a clear picture of your total costs, you can determine how much financing you actually need. Avoid borrowing more than you can comfortably afford to repay. Remember, vacation financing is a loan, not free money! Next up, compare offers from multiple lenders. Don't just settle for the first offer you receive. Shop around and compare interest rates, fees, and repayment terms from different banks, credit unions, and online lenders. Look for the lowest interest rate and the most favorable repayment terms. Even a small difference in interest rates can save you a significant amount of money over the life of the loan. Also, pay attention to any fees associated with the loan, such as origination fees or prepayment penalties. These fees can eat into your savings and increase the overall cost of your vacation. Another key tip is to understand the terms and conditions. Before you sign on the dotted line, carefully read the loan agreement and make sure you understand all the terms and conditions. Pay particular attention to the interest rate, repayment schedule, late payment penalties, and any other fees associated with the loan. If anything is unclear, don't hesitate to ask the lender for clarification. It's better to be fully informed than to be surprised by unexpected charges or penalties down the road. Finally, make your payments on time. This is perhaps the most important tip of all. Set up automatic payments if possible to ensure you never miss a payment. Late payments can result in late fees, damage your credit score, and even lead to default. If you're struggling to make your payments, contact the lender as soon as possible. They may be willing to work with you to adjust your repayment schedule or offer other assistance. Remember, responsible vacation financing is all about planning, budgeting, and understanding your obligations. By following these tips, you can enjoy your dream vacation without jeopardizing your financial well-being.
